Description

Unsmoothed, unpainted interior. Exterior painted with conventionalized pictorial(?) designs in black on red. Small drilled hole as for mending crack. "Sherds (applies also to next card) of bowls with maniforme decoration like that figured in Plate LXVI, 8, 9, 11, 12 and LXVII, 17 and 21."
